We are seeking a Principal Engineer who shares these values to join the Dropbox Security and Abuse team.
This role will report directly to the head of Dropbox’s Infrastructure Security Team that provides services and capabilities to secure Dropbox’s infrastructure. This role will have the opportunity to drive the technical implementation of our security strategy. In this role, you will support the implementation of a multi-year strategy, help solve technical problems for the broader security department, provide necessary guidance and technical leadership to more junior engineers, and to share expertise with Dropbox senior leadership.
Responsibilities
- Collaborate and propose solutions across several teams on their engineering work, and help teams make informed decisions in alignment with strategic plans
- Demonstrate leadership by teaching, mentoring, growing engineering expertise, and setting technical direction and priorities within the organization
- Advocate security and secure practices across Dropbox
- Provide leadership and subject matter expertise to identify solutions for security gaps and challenges
- Guide conversations to remove blockers and encourage collaboration across teams
- Provide a point of escalation for teams facing complex technical challenges
- Expose technology and organizational needs throughout the department
Requirements
- Qualifications:
- 8+ years of experience as a systems or security engineer
- 5+ years of experience in security domain
- Experience leading and mentoring security engineers
- Strong analytical and systems design skills
- Data driven, customer focused, self-motivated, and organized
- Ability to communicate technical details clearly across organizational boundaries.
- Preferred Qualifications:
- Bachelors or Master’s Degree in a Cybersecurity or related discipline, or equivalent, relevant experience.
- Familiarity with Security Development Lifecycle and security requirements to influence engineering decisions
- Program and project management experience implementing security features
- Systems / Security Architecture experience
- Encryption and secrets management experience
- Strong change management experience
